Hi there, I am new and I have what appears to be an infected Windows 2003 Server. I have used Malwarebytes, Mcafee Stinger, VIPRE Rescue tool, A-squared to scan and several of them have removed either trojans or malware. However, I still think the machine is infected as it freezes regularly for sometimes 15 minutes, or sometimes never recovers from the freeze. The RAID array is healthy, I have ran a chkdsk, which found no errors. I have used msconfig to disable all unneeded entries.

Any ideas on what to try next?
